Quick Assessment

This interactive school companion is designed for children ages 9 to 12, offering practical tools like tear-out bookmarks, mnemonic devices, and educational charts to support learning across subjects. Its perforated and three-hole punched pages allow for easy organization and use throughout the school year. The content is age-appropriate and encourages independent study and organizational skills without any challenging themes.
